Frequently Asked Questions
What are steer tires?
Steer tires are designed specifically for the front axle of semi trucks. They provide steering control and stability during operation.
What features should I look for in steer tires?
Key features include tread design, load capacity, and durability. A good tread pattern enhances traction and handling on various road conditions.
Which brands are known for quality steer tires?
Brands such as Michelin, Bridgestone, and Goodyear are well-regarded for their steer tires. Each brand offers unique technologies that improve performance and longevity.
How do I determine the right size of steer tires?
The right size is usually specified in the truck’s owner manual or on the tire placard. Matching the correct size is critical for maintaining safety and performance.
How often should steer tires be replaced?
Steer tires should be inspected regularly for wear and damage. Replacing them typically occurs every 50,000 to 70,000 miles, depending on usage and conditions.
